Output efaa3a2c0861ba608f96484f925bef59f49265ddd781ce41f8c3b54cda48a6c1:0

value
10143904
script pubkey
OP_0 OP_PUSHBYTES_20 9180e2d5f089b4181a1e1ef39eace0c8b2754ff1
address
bc1qjxqw940s3x6psxs7rmeeat8qeze82nl33yxpft
transaction
efaa3a2c0861ba608f96484f925bef59f49265ddd781ce41f8c3b54cda48a6c1
confirmations
36241
spent
true